Segall began his recording career as a part-time musician in various underground bands in Orange County and the San Francisco Bay Area, before beginning a solo career in 2008. Segall's first solo release was the cassette Horn The Unicorn released on the Wizard Mountain label (later re-released by HBSP-2X on vinyl record). Around the same time, Wizard Mountain also released a split cassette featuring Segall and the band Superstitions entitled Halfnonagon.
In 2012, Segall released three LPs: His solo album, Twins; a collaboration with White Fence titled Hair and Slaughterhouse, an album with the Ty Segall Band.

The lyrics to Ty Segall's song "The Hand" seem to be describing a journey or experience led by someone who is referred to as "the hand." This person is described as "dragging" the singer by their hand and "leading" them to a destination, referred to as "the plan" or "the land." The lyrics also mention "speaking harmony," which could suggest that "the hand" is offering guidance or comfort to the singer. However, there is also a sense of foreboding in the lyrics, especially with the repetition of the phrase "unison only to the hand." This could suggest that the singer is being manipulated or brainwashed, and that their thoughts and actions are now in total alignment with "the hand's" wishes. The final lines of the song also hint at a sense of loneliness or isolation, as the singer realizes that they are now "all alone" in this journey.
Overall, the lyrics to "The Hand" seem to be exploring themes of control, manipulation, and a loss of individuality. The repeated imagery of being dragged or led by "the hand" suggests a vulnerability and a lack of agency on the part of the singer, while the emphasis on unison and harmony could be seen as a warning against blindly following the crowd or the wishes of others.
